Why pharmacy jobs are paid well and why you should care 

Strong earning potential in pharmacy roles is closely tied to rising healthcare demand and evolving care models. Factors such as an aging population, the expansion of facilities, and the growth of large retail and pharmacy networks have increased the value of skilled professionals, directly impacting pharmacy job salary expectations.

You must know that compensation often varies by role and location, with additional perks such as shift differentials, sign-on bonuses, continuing education support, and relocation assistance offered in many regions. These benefits, combined with stable demand, make pharmacy jobs in the USA  appealing for professionals seeking both financial security and growth.

Step-by-step guide to applying and getting offers

Securing the right opportunity requires preparation, research, and confidence throughout the application process. When exploring pharmacy job opportunities, professionals benefit from aligning their experience with employer expectations and current market conditions. 

Understanding salary trends is especially important when negotiating offers, particularly if you plan to apply for a pharmacy technician role, as compensation varies by setting and region. 

Key steps to strengthen your application include:

  • Tailoring your resume to clearly highlight role-specific responsibilities and measurable impact
  • Preparing for behavioral interview questions that reflect real-world pharmacy scenarios
  • Verifying licensure status and state requirements before submitting applications

Common pitfalls to avoid

Many qualified candidates may make avoidable mistakes during their job search. Applying broadly without customization, skipping networking opportunities, or overlooking credentials updates can limit access to better-paying roles within a pharmacy career. 

Staying proactive and informed improves visibility and response rates, especially if your requirement is how to get pharmacy jobs near me in competitive markets.

Common mistakes professionals should avoid:

  • Submitting generic applications without role alignment
  • Ignoring professional networks and online pharmacy communities
  • Delaying resume updates or credential verification

What qualifications do I need to start a career in healthcare or pharmacy?

Most roles require a relevant degree, certification, or license, depending on the position. It is important to review state requirements and ensure your education meets current regulatory standards before applying

Are healthcare and pharmacy careers stable in the long term?

Yes, many healthcare roles offer strong long-term stability due to consistent demand, an aging population, and ongoing expansion of medical services across the country.

What should I check before accepting a job offer?

Before accepting, review salary details, work schedules, benefits, location expectations, licensing requirements, and opportunities for growth to ensure the role aligns with your goals.
